I have a M&P .40 that is just begging for a nice little laser sight. I dont want to buy Crimson Trace grips (well, I do but my paycheck doesn't want me to buy them). What I am looking for is something that will mount on my weaver rail, can be put on or taken off with just a few screws and had the power switch ON the light itself. I am trying to avoid the use of a pressure sensitive wire or other switch I just want a button on the laser. Also I dont need it to be super amazing just handle the recoil of .40s&w.

Anybody know if such a thing exists? If so can I buy it online?
 
I have a Streamlight TLR-2 mounted on my M&P40 right now. It is my main home defense handgun.

It has a rocker switch that can be actuated by your trigger finger (while it is correctly outside the trigger guard). The rocker switch rotates one direction for temporary on, or the opposite direction for permanent on.

You can run it in three modes:

  • Laser only
  • Light only
  • Laser/light

It is very handy and I wouldn't trade it for anything, including one of the new Crimson Trace inserts (even though I may purchase a CT for my M&P9.)

The big downside is that the TLR-2 is just about as expensive as the CT grip, so this recommendation may not help you out much.

You can also look at the Lasermax rail-mounted unit - LMS-UNI.

An ebay price check on it yields a result of about $130. I have experience with lasermax (have one in my G22), but I don't have any experience with the rail-mounted unit.
